AICD-2011 INTRODUCTION 
AICD-2011 OBJECTIVES:
- To encourage analog IC design activities among undergraduate students at universities and colleges.
- To promote the analog IC design enthusiasm in Vietnam.
- To discover the creative and innovative solution for “power management chip – Switching Regulator”.
- To familiarize with advanced analog IC design tools of Synopsys.
- To present talented science and engineering Vietnamese students an opportunity to have an access to one of the tope makers, Analog Devices .
Participant benefits:
- Participating in the 5-day free training course (04/04/2011 -> 08/04/2011) about analog IC design tools of Synopsys at Ho Chi Minh city. Being subsidized the total transport cost to and back from Ho Chi Minh city (two-way ticket) and accommodation.
- Discussing directly with experts in analog IC design field from United States (Analog Devices), Singapore (Synopsys) and Vietnam (ICDREC).
- Job opportunities in field of the analog IC design in Vietnam.
- Improving teamwork skills & English presentation skill.
AICD-2011 awards:
- Cup, certificate and souvenirs from sponsors for all participating teams.
- Subsidy for all cost of transport, accommodation for 2 key members of selected teams to Ho Chi Minh city for training course and award ceremony (21/07/2011).
AICD-2011 topic: “Solution for power management”Design and layout the missing blocks (OSC and Ramp Generator) in Switching Regulator Baseline (Boost Converter) at the 250nm technology using Synopsys software.
